Abstract
1,091,494. Heating systems; drying coated webs. H. KUBODERA. April 7, 1965, No. 14671/65. Headings F4G and F4U. A low-temperature steam heating system, e.g. for a drying chamber A heated by steam pipes has injector means 13 supplied with superheated steam through a valve 14 to withdraw used steam and condensate from the lower ends of the pipes 3 through pipe 19 and force the mixture through a pipe 15 to a condensate collector 17 from which the saturated steam passes by a pipe 18 back to the upper ends of the steam pipes 3. As shown, the drying chamber is divided by a partition 2 and a strip of material 4 coated in a bath B is led through aperture 7 over pulley 8 and through outlet aperture 9 for drying the coating, evaporated solvent being extracted through an outlet 11 by air supplied at 12. The steam circulating piping is duplicated at opposite sides of the drying chamber. Condensate separated at 17 flows by pipes 20, 21 to a condensate collector 23, and valves 26 allow condensate in the heating pipes 3 to pass directly to the collector 23. Steam may be admitted to the condensate collectors 17 through pipes 33, 30 and valves 31 to regulate the temperature, and pipes 18 1 , 19 1 supply steam for heating the coating bath B. Air and non- condensible gases may be purged from the system by closing valves 16, 22 and opening valve 24.
